When choosing a mattress topper, understanding the differences between latex and memory foam can help you make an informed decision. The first thing you’ll notice often relates to how each material interacts with your body and environment. Breathability concerns are a common point of comparison. Latex toppers generally excel here because natural latex has an open-cell structure that promotes airflow. This can keep you cooler throughout the night, especially if you tend to sleep hot. Memory foam, on the other hand, is known for its dense, viscoelastic properties, which tend to trap heat. If you’re sensitive to overheating, you might find memory foam less comfortable without additional cooling features. Some memory foam toppers incorporate gel infusions or perforations to improve breathability, but overall, latex tends to have an edge when it comes to staying cool.

Your skin’s reaction to these materials also plays a significant role in what you notice first. Allergic reactions are a concern for some sleepers, particularly those with sensitivities to synthetic chemicals or latex proteins. Natural latex, derived from rubber trees, is typically hypoallergenic and resistant to dust mites, mold, and bacteria. This means it’s less likely to cause allergic reactions, making it a popular choice for allergy-prone individuals. Conversely, some memory foam toppers are made from synthetic materials that might emit chemical odors initially—a phenomenon called off-gassing. For allergy sufferers, this could trigger symptoms, or at least cause discomfort until the smell dissipates. If you have a latex allergy, however, you’ll want to avoid latex toppers altogether and opt for hypoallergenic memory foam options instead.

Other immediate sensations include how each material responds to pressure. Latex tends to be more resilient and responsive, which means you’ll feel more “support” and bounce when you shift positions. Memory foam responds slowly and molds closely to your body, providing a “hugging” sensation that some sleepers find soothing. You may notice this right away as a difference in feel when lying down. Which Topper Is More Hypoallergenic for Allergy Sufferers?

You’ll find that latex toppers are more hypoallergenic for allergy sufferers because they’re made from natural, hypoallergenic materials that resist dust mites, mold, and other allergy triggers. Memory foam, on the other hand, can trap allergens and may require special covers to reduce triggers. If allergies are a concern, latex toppers offer a better option, as their natural properties help keep your sleeping environment cleaner and healthier.

How Do Temperature Regulation Properties Differ Between Latex and Memory Foam?

Did you know latex naturally dissipates heat faster than memory foam? Latex offers superior cooling benefits, thanks to its open-cell structure, which enhances airflow. Its thermal responsiveness allows it to adapt quickly to your body’s temperature, keeping you cooler throughout the night. In contrast, memory foam tends to trap heat, making it less ideal if you’re prone to overheating. So, if temperature regulation matters, latex is your better choice.

Are Latex Toppers More Durable Than Memory Foam?

Latex toppers are more durable than memory foam, making them a better choice if you’re looking for longevity. In a durability comparison, latex retains its shape and support longer because of its resilient material properties. Memory foam tends to soften and develop indentations over time, reducing its material longevity. If durability matters most to you, latex offers a more lasting solution, ensuring you get extended comfort and support.

Which Topper Is Better for Pressure Relief and Spinal Alignment?

You’ll find memory foam offers better pressure relief and spinal alignment because it molds closely to your body, easing pressure points. Latex, however, provides a bit more resilience and support, which is great if you prefer a bouncier feel. When weighing comfort comparison and cost considerations, memory foam tends to be more affordable initially, but latex might last longer, making it a better investment if durability matters to you.

How Eco-Friendly Are Latex and Memory Foam Options?

You’ll find latex toppers generally more eco-friendly because of their sustainability comparison; they’re made from natural, renewable resources like rubber trees. Their manufacturing processes tend to be greener, with less chemical use. Memory foam toppers often involve synthetic materials and chemical-heavy processes, which are less environmentally friendly. If eco-conscious choices matter to you, latex offers a better option, reducing your carbon footprint and supporting sustainable practices.
